Major SD Singh PG Ayurvedic Medical College and Hospital Farrukhabad Uttar Pradesh was founded in 2006 as a private educational institute to provide higher education in order to make a profession in the field of medicine. 

Major S.D. Singh PG Ayurvedic Medical College is one such institution that helps students pursue Ayurvedic education by providing BAMS and MD/MS degrees in accordance with their current academic and professional qualifications. The college is well-known for its expertise and experience in the field of Ayurveda education.

Major S.D. Singh Ayurvedic Medical College and Hospital Farrukhabad is affiliated with the prestigious Mahayogi Guru Gorakhnath AYUSH University, Gorakhpur, and Dr. Anita Ranjan (Director) is in charge of the management of Major S.D. Singh Ayurvedic Medical College & Hospital in Farrukhabad, having an approval from National Commission for Indian System of Medicine- NCISM, and NABH accredited.

Major S. D. Singh P.G. Ayurvedic Medical College was founded by a great patriot, an educationist with a vision, a social reformer Shri Babu Singh Yadav, with the goal of providing access to high quality education to all who seek it, regardless of area, religion, or gender. Then, under the direction of Dr. Jitendra Singh and Dr. Anita Ranjan, this medical college blossomed in order to expand scientific, technological, and professional knowledge, combined with the essential practical training for growing the country’s material resources.

Admission Process

NTA organized NEET Exam over a period once a year. To get into BAMS course, NEET exam rank score is essential/crucial.

The National Eligibility Cumulative Entrance Test (Undergraduate), often known as NEET-UG, is used to qualify candidates which is run by NTA.

Registration 

  • Candidates can apply online by visiting the website: https://upayushcounseling.upsdc.gov.in/
  • Candidates will need their NEET-UG roll number and DOB to register and will follow the instructions on the page.
  • Following that, the candidate’s AI-NEET-UG registration information will be shown.
  • There will be provided a registration number for each individual applicant after the registration process is done.

Registration fee 

  • All students participating in counseling for admission to the Ayush UG course based on NEET UG 2022 merit will be required to register online on the website. 
  • Each student will be charged Rs 2000/- (Rupees two thousand only) as a registration fee through the online registration process. 
  • The registration cost will be paid through the portal using internet banking.

Security Money 

  • Students assigned in Government Ayurvedic/Unani/Homeopathy Medical Colleges through counseling for admission to AYUSH UG programmes on the basis of NEET UG 2022 merit would receive Rs 10,000/- (Rupees ten thousand) as security money. 
  • Rs 50,000/- (Rupees Fifty Thousand Only) for private Ayurvedic/Unani/Homeopathy Medical Colleges, written in favour of Nationalized Bank’s Bank Draft “NIDESHAK AYURVEDIC & UNANI SEWA UP LKO” and PAYABLE AT LUCKNOW. 
  • Make a CTS demand draft of Rs 50,000 (refundable security amount) from a Government bank in favour of NIDESHAK AYURVEDIC & UNANI SEWA UP LKO payable at Lucknow.

Choice filling: Depositing the Security Money (Equity Amount) prior to the Choice Filling (Option) will be required; otherwise, you will not be permitted to participate in the Choice Filling (Option).

Report: After allotment, those students who would take admission in the respective colleges will get their earnest money returned to them by the individual college. After allotment, a candidate’s earnest money will be forfeited if he or she does not enrol in the course.

Counseling Process Rounds:

In the first and second rounds, the counseling procedure will take place. The candidate must take admission on the assigned seat from the first round; if the candidate does not take admission after allotment, the candidate’s security money will be forfeited. Only after depositing the security money again would such candidates be eligible for the second round of counseling.

Candidates who were not allocated/admitted in the first round will be permitted to participate in the second round of counseling and will not be required to deposit the security money. The candidate has the option to reshuffle (upgrade) his or her seat from the first to the second round of counseling.

The previously allotted seat will be empty and allotted to any other eligible applicant after the reshuffle (upgrade) after the second round of counseling; if no reshuffle (upgrade) occurs, the candidate’s seat will remain the same. Candidates who are assigned a seat in the first round and then participate in the second round of counseling, where they are re-assigned to the seat they were assigned in the first round, will be re-assigned following the second round of counseling. You must finish the application process. Otherwise, his/her candidature will be considered terminated, and the vacant seat will be filled by a mop-up round.

Rules for Reshuffle (Upgrade): 

 After the first counseling, the upgrade procedure will be finished;  

If a candidate upgrades any college from the possibilities picked by him, he will be required to enroll in the upgraded college.

Only vertical and horizontal reservations will be used to upgrade the applicant.

If the candidate does not enroll in the upgraded college within the specified time, his or her candidature for both seats will be terminated. In this situation, the candidate’s claim to any seat will be rejected, and the candidate’s earnest money will be forfeited.

Upgrade Procedure: Candidates admitted to government and private sector colleges, as well as those who were not granted a seat from the option they filled out during first counseling, would be offered the opportunity to upgrade to a seat from the option they filled out.

Candidates who were assigned a seat in the initial counseling but did not arrive at the time of record verification will not be offered the option to upgrade.

Only once the candidate’s records have been verified will he or she be admitted.

If an applicant is upgraded from a private sector college to a government institution, the candidate’s earnest money will be returned to them through the college to which they were admitted.

If an applicant enrolled to a private sector college is upgraded to a seat, the college offering admission against the seat given in the prior college must repay the total amount charged to the individual.

Only those applicants who provide the upgradation form/declaration form available on the website at the time of record verification will be offered the opportunity to upgrade.

The candidate will get information about the upgrade on the website and via the e-mail address provided by the candidate at the time of registration.

What is stray vacancy round in Ayush Counselling?

Stray Vacancy is a round of counselling that deals with seats that were left vacant or unfilled after a mop-up round of AIQ or state counselling. Then there was this round by colleges to fill the left seat.

NEET Counseling kicks off the entire process of allocating seats for qualified students to get admitted in Ayush Colleges. And there are various rounds performed in which all candidates who meet the eligibility criteria get admission, ranging from all India quota counselling to state-level counselling to Mop-up counselling.

All colleges with unallocated seats after the mop-up round receive authority’s order to conduct a Stray vacancy round in order to fill these remaining seats.
